Saham Unitrust Insurance Nigeria Limited has made its Travel Insurance solution available online to enable customers to conveniently get their travel insurance policies from any part of the world.

The company says this is part of its efforts to be innovative and continue to make insurance more accessible to the public.

It added that the company has continued to improve its services as part of its bid to remain competitive in the ever-dynamic business world and meet the needs of the insuring public.

While explaining the benefits of its cover, the company said the travel insurance cover serves the travellers better, reduces operational costs and improves professional efficiencies.

Unlike the current system where every transaction is typed on individual workstations and stored in multiplicity of places, the new solution is designed to run on an enterprise database platform that would allow all transactions to be generated at the click of a button.

The insurance company is in partnership arrangement with Swan International Assistance to provide travel insurance for intending travellers for all Schengen countries and worldwide coverage, against emergency medical assistance, repatriation and evacuation, urgent medical expenses; Repatriation of mortal remains; Emergency dental coverage; Trip cancelation; Sea and mountain search & Rescue; Loss of baggage and loss of passport.

Saham Unitrust is a Limited Liability Company which was licensed in 1986 to carry out all forms of General insurance transactions including Oil & Gas.
